Aston Villa mounted a comeback either side of half-time but ultimately were far too open defensively and suffered a 4-2 defeat in the Europa Conference League semi-final first leg against Olympiacos.

Ollie Watkins and Moussa Diaby netted either side of the interval, during which there was a medical emergency involving a fan, after Ayoub El Kaabi had scored twice for the Greek outfit. However, the visiting forward then immediately netted a penalty for his hat-trick and Ezri Konsa deflected in another goal for Olympiacos’ fourth, before Douglas Luiz missed a late penalty to leave Villa a mountain to climb in the second leg.

Olympiacos remain chasing a double, fighting for the title in the Greek top flight, fourth place but only one point off second - and now they have one foot in the final in Europe, too. Unai Emery meets his match as the Spanish conqueror of European football

The problem with assuming a Europa League winner with Sevilla is bound to conquer the continent is that there is more than one of them. Unai Emery can seem the king of Europe, but a defending champion has one foot in the Europa Conference League final. Rather than Emery’s fifth European trophy, it could be Jose Luis Mendilibar’s second in as many years after, courtesy of Ayoub El Kaabi’s hat-trick, Olympiacos stormed Villa Park.

Aston Villa may retain hope of two trips to Athens this month, for the final as well as the semi-final second leg, but they came Acropolis in Birmingham.

After penalties brought them to this stage, they could rue two more: the one Douglas Luiz conceded and the one he missed.

Villa’s first European semi-final for 42 years was a classic, but one they could regret, their defensive frailties allied with different types of misfortune for Olympiacos’ third and fourth goals. A historic occasion may lead to a landmark outcome if Olympiacos become the first Greek club to win a European trophy.

A night when Villa mustered one comeback, with Moussa Diaby creating one goal and scoring another either side of half-time, leaves them needing another.

Medical emergency halts restart of Aston Villa’s Europa Conference League semi-final against Olympiacos

The start of the second half in the Europa Conference League semi-final between Aston Villa and Olympiacos was delayed on Thursday night after one supporter suffered a cardiac arrest.

Broadcaster TNT Sports confirmed during the half-time interval that kick-off for the second 45 minutes was to be delayed a short time, as medical teams attended the individual, believed to be an Aston Villa fan.

The additional stoppage was only a brief one, with the incident seemingly starting just before or shortly into the half-time break, with a stadium announcement therefore able to quickly ask other supporters to clear an area in the lower tier of the Villa Park stand to allow emergency services access.

And that’s that, the first leg comes to an end and Villa have been hammered 4-2 on home soil in the first leg of this semi-final.

Watkins and Diaby scored excellent goals for the hosts, but El Kaabi netted a very clinical hat-trick - the last one from the penalty spot - and Hezze saw a shot deflected in too.

A late missed penalty from Luiz leaves Villa with a mountain to climb in Greece next week.
